This question immediately lead me to think of the enormous LP collection Drake has - stashed in some built-in cabinetry he made just for the purpose. It's like our own little vinyl museum. One particular treasure is Sebastian Cabot Reads Bob Dylan, released in 1967. Cabot's thoughtful pose on the cover is clearly meant to capture the profundity of the content within.
Now, it's easy to laugh at such an endeavor. At one level, this is Mr. French reading Dylan. But actually, I think this is a sincere effort. It doesn't work artistically, for me at least, but I have to admire the guy for giving this a shot. I think he revered Dylan as a poet and wanted to emphasize that aspect of his art, separate from the music.
